Regarded as the leading textbook in obstetrics and gynaecology for over 50 years  Fundamentals
of Obstetrics and Gynaecology is an ideal introduction to the basic principles of this
specialty for medical students  trainees  midwives and nurses. Intervention rates continue to
climb  women in the developed world embark on pregnancy later in life and with more complex
medical disorders. The need to know and apply the best available standards of care is ever more
critical. The book comprehensively and clearly presents all the major components of women's
reproductive health  from the basics of history and examination through to pelvic anatomy 
development of the fetus  and maternal psychosocial issues. Fully updated in its eleventh
edition by experts in their field  this much-loved book remains true to the vision of its first
author  renowned Australian obstetrician Derek Llewellyn-Jones OBE - to apply the best
available standards of care for women throughout their reproductive journey.
